New Stages

New Pokemon Snaphas 11 different locationsfor players to explore, and each location comes with a day and night version that makes a huge difference. On top of that, the level changes with every research level, making secret interactions possible. Most of the stages also have one or more branching paths that reveal new areas or provide better angles, so there’s much more variety than meets the eye. Each level inNew PokemonSnapis well-thought-out and provides multiple opportunities to snap unique photos of favorite Pokemon.

However, even though Bandai Namco could never program an infinite amount of animations or interactions with the Pokemon that populate the existing stages.New Pokemon Snapis a vibrant and fulfilling experience, but it isn’t a huge one. In a DLC, opening up additional levels would be a no-brainer. Just about every natural environment has a place inNew Pokemon Snap,but there’s a lot of opportunity for more nuanced stages. When looking at the map, there is definitely room for more.

TheLental Region is made up of several unique islands, each with its own ecosystem and climate. Each of those islands has one or more stages, but the islands are far from fully explored. For example, the island of Florio only has one stage (two if you count the Illumina Spot) despite being one of the largest islands in the game. There’s got to be more to see on Florio alone.

New Pokemon Snapcould also open up new areas, similar to whatPokemon Sword and Shielddid with its DLCs, or take players to faraway regions for a specialized research exhibition. There are over 800 Pokemon, andSnaponly has 200 of them. Where are all the rest?

New Pokemon

With new stages would inevitably come new Pokemon.New Pokemon Snaponly has about 200 Pokemonon its roster, which has been one of the main criticisms by fans who feel like their favorite Pokemon was left out. In the game’s defense, adding many more Pokemon would make the existing stages feel overwhelming and crowded, but with a DLC new Pokemon could easily be added.

There are a couple of locations in the game that could use some more activity, the island of Volcua in particular. The vast desert seems like it could be home to many more Pokemon than are normally seen. Datamining has revealed that there could be up to 40 more Pokemon added at some point- or that 40Pokemon were cut from theSnaproster. It would be great to see these Pokemon come to the game and liven up the emptier areas.

A DLC that added additional stages could add additional Pokemon, but they could also be added to the existing stages.Pokemon Snapcould also switch out Pokemon based on the season or host special events where certain monsters are available for a short period of time.NewPokemon Snapseems tailor-made for that kind of content, but one thing is for certain: 200 Pokemon is not enough to satisfy fans used to catching hundreds.

Another one of the most criticized omissions is the lack ofevolving Pokemon. The originalPokemon Snaphad a feature that challenged players to trigger evolutions.New Pokemon Snapdoesn’t necessarily need that (even though it would be nice), but it does need to put Gyarados in the game if Magikarp is featured. It’s a frustrating pattern throughout the game; Bounsweet and Scorbunny are there, but Tsareena and Cinderace are not, and so on. A DLC should prioritize adding those Pokemon to existing stages and populating additional courses with new monsters.

More Legendary Pokemon

There are10 Legendary Pokemon inNew Pokemon Snap,and each one of those encounters is special and exciting. However, there are about 60 Legendary Pokemon in the universe and once again, many players found their favorites left out. One of the most glaring omissions is the Legendary Bird Trio. Zapdos, Articuno, and Moltres seem like obvious, classic choices forPokemon Snap,but none of the three are anywhere to be found.

New Pokemon Snapalso split up other iconic Legendary groups. Of the Legendary Dogs, only Suicune is in the game. Where are Raikou and Entei?Snap’sfeatured Legendary, Xerneas, is also missing its companions Zygarde and Yveltal. Not every Legendary Pokemon needs to be in the game, but it seems odd to not include some of the most popular ones and split up groups. There’s a balance with Legendary Pokemon because too many would make their appearances less special, but a DLC would definitely need to add more.

In addition, most of the Legendary Pokemon chosen forNew Pokemon Snapare the smaller ones, physically speaking. Mew, Celebi, and Manaphy are great, but what about Rayquaza, Giratina, and Kyogre? Some of the Pokemon that would have the most impressive and exciting photo ops are nowhere to be found, but a DLC could change that.Sword and Shield’s"Crown Tundra" DLC had a hugefocus on Legendary Pokemon, so it’s not outside the realm of possibility.

More Photo Editing Effects and Stickers

New Pokemon Snaphas a lot of fun ways to customize photosand make them truly unique. Effects, filters, stickers, and frames can be unlocked throughout the game, so the limited options quickly expand, but there’s still room for more. Players have gotten extremely creative with their photos and the editing, resulting in some amazing photographs, but there could definitely be more filters and effects that enhance a photo more naturally. A cartoon cupcake doesn’t always blend seamlessly.

More photo editing options are also aperfect opportunity forNew Pokemon Snapto take advantage of micro-transactions. It makes a lot of financial sense. Players who don’t like to spend time editing their photos needn’t bother, but players who do would probably be willing to pay few dollars for a themed stickers and effects pack. It would be nicer to have new options in free updates or as part of a DLC, but some optional add-on purchases would be a wonderful way to keep things fresh and would definitely be better than no new content.

Along with additional standard effects, it would be great to have some animated effects to add to photos. Twinkling stars, falling snow, and moving flames are just a few examples of small effects that could create truly dynamic photos. It wouldn’t have to be anything crazy, but it’s the details that really make the photo. With aDLC,New Pokemon Snapcould add entirely new sections to the photo editing part of the game and let player creativity run wild.
